| Apr 23, 2024 | NOAM | NOA E-MAILED - SOU REQUIRED FROM APPLICANT | A Notice of Allowance means your intent-to-use application cleared examination and opposition but is not registered yet. You must file a Statement of Use showing the mark in commerce, or request an extension, before the deadline — usually six months from the notice date. |
| Mar 4, 2024 | NPUB | OFFICIAL GAZETTE PUBLICATION CONFIRMATION E-MAILED | — |
| Feb 27, 2024 | PUBO | PUBLISHED FOR OPPOSITION | Your mark was published in the USPTO Official Gazette for a 30-day opposition window. During that period, third parties who believe they would be harmed can file an opposition. If no opposition is filed, prosecution usually continues toward registration or a Notice of Allowance. |
